**Letting Go is the sequel to Holding On.**

Luke McGrath can’t remember a time when he hasn’t been in love with Quinn, his best friend. Even when he shouldn’t have been. Even after she married his brother.

But now, fate has given him a second chance, at a terrible cost. Jake is gone and Quinn and Luke are left to pick up the pieces of their shattered lives.

Is Luke capable of letting go of his guilt? Is Quinn capable of letting go of the past?

Anything worth having is worth fighting for. They need to decide if the relationship they’ve been building is worth that fight.

I thought this was a great follow up book to Holding On. Luke and Quinn had a lot to deal with which made for an angsty, sad story in the beginning. This review may spoil the first book.

Quinn and Luke are left alone, trying to pick up the pieces of their lives and deciding what the future can hold for them. They have loved each other from afar for years and now have a second chance to make it together, if they can let go of the past. There is a huge tragedy standing between them, making the decision of being together hard on everybody.

This was a good story of rebuilding a friendship and turning it into love despite the darkness that looms over head. I think Meg did a good job of letting these characters explore their feelings instead of just throwing them together. There was a lot for Quinn and Luke to get over in their own ways, not worrying about what others said or thought.

It was a fantastic second book.
